A股上市公司传智教育(股票代码 003032)旗下技术交流社区北京昌平校区

 找回密码
 加入黑马

QQ登录

只需一步,快速开始

本帖最后由 侯凯斌 于 2012-11-20 14:14 编辑

一般读取文件类型的文件都是用传统的有输入流一行一行的读,
今天我看到一种方法是用java5的新特性Scanner来读文件的
  1.    public static void main(String[] args) throws FileNotFoundException {
  2.                 InputStream in = new FileInputStream(new File("C:\\AutoSubmit.java"));
  3.                 Scanner s = new Scanner(in);
  4.                 while(s.hasNextLine()){
  5.                         System.out.println(s.nextLine());
  6.                 }
  7.         }
复制代码
请问这两种哪种更常用一点?请教各位高手了

评分

参与人数 1技术分 +1 收起 理由
古银平 + 1 赞一个!

查看全部评分

2 个回复

倒序浏览
一个可以使用正则表达式来解析基本类型和字符串的简单文本扫描器
回复 使用道具 举报
李栋梁 发表于 2012-11-20 12:27
一个可以使用正则表达式来解析基本类型和字符串的简单文本扫描器

谢谢指点,我明白了
回复 使用道具 举报
您需要登录后才可以回帖 登录 | 加入黑马